The Vietnam Agriculture newspaper interviewed Hung Nguyen-Viet, interim lead of the Health Program at the International Livestock Research Institute (ILRI) and leader of the CGIAR Initiative on One Health, on the concept of local One Health hubs in Vietnam to improve the effectiveness of the One Health approach at the grassroots.
He spoke on the sidelines of an international scientific conference on One Health in Vietnam held in Hanoi on 16 October 2024.
ILRI and the Vietnam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development hosted the conference.
